Self-management levels of diet and metabolic risk factors according to disease duration in patients with type 2 diabetes 원문보기

Nutrition research and practice, v.12 no.1, 2018년, pp.69 - 77  

Cho, Sukyung (Department of Food and Nutrition, Yeungnam University) ,  Kim, Minkyeong (Department of Food and Nutrition, Yeungnam University) ,  Park, Kyong (Department of Food and Nutrition, Yeungnam University)

Abstract AI-Helper 아이콘AI-Helper

BACKGROUND/OBJECTIVES: Metabolic risk factors should be managed effectively in patients with type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) to prevent or delay diabetic complications. This study aimed to compare the self-management levels of diet and metabolic risk factors in patients with T2DM, according to the d...

문제 정의

  • The aim of this study is to compare the self-management levels of diet and metabolic health biomarkers, including blood glucose, blood pressure, and blood lipid levels, in patients with T2DM according to their duration of illness, and to examine the secular trends of these patients’ self-management abilities in the past 16 years, using nationally representative Korean survey data.
